Each point corresponds to an association test between genetically … WebMar 24, 2024 · The normal range for th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H) is 0.35 to 4.5 milli-international units per liter (mIU/l) of blood. TSH is a hormone produced by your pituitary gland that regulates the production of hormones by your thyroid gland. The levels of TSH in your body can tell you how well your thyroid gland is functioning.
